Waves' B360 addresses a genuine workflow bottleneck in immersive audio production: converting conventional mono, stereo, and surround recordings into industry-standard Ambisonics B-format. As spatial audio demand accelerates across YouTube, Facebook, gaming platforms, and VR applications, the ability to efficiently encode traditional sources into the four-channel B-format representation has become essential rather than optional.
The plugin's core strength lies in its straightforward approach to what is technically complex work. Rather than requiring specialized knowledge of Ambisonics mathematics, B360 presents intuitive controls for width, rotation, and elevation that position sound sources within a complete spherical soundfield. This means you can encode individual tracks at the mixing stage with precise spatial placement, or apply the plugin across your final stereo or surround mix for comprehensive format conversion. The accuracy of its panning algorithms and support for up to seven simultaneous image sources distinguishes it from basic encoding solutions.
B360 follows the widely adopted AmbiX convention, ensuring compatibility across most modern immersive workflows and delivery pipelines. The included AmbiX to FuMa conversion utilities provide flexibility for facilities working with legacy Ambisonics implementations, a practical consideration often overlooked by newer spatial audio tools.
